I Like Zune HD Rumors


As an owner and fan of Zune, it's always fun to see rumors about them. Zuneboards posted some rumors that are certainly interesting.

Zune HD v2 

- tegra 2
- more storage
- more colors

Zune Spring Update

- more integration with Xbox Live
- Zune Video Pass
- Facebook
- Xvid support


There are an endless whirl of rumors concerning Windows Mobile 7. Engadget summarized up some strong rumors.

- Zune-like interface (I love that interface)
- revamped start screen: "very clean"/"soulful"/"alive"
- no multitask (blasphemy)
- no flash support out of the box
- full integration with Zune, Xbox Live
- social networking (that's right you Facebook/Twitter freaks)
